Responsibilities
The English as a Second Language (ESL) Teacher will help provide and guide instruction for AAHS ESL students across varying levels. The ESL teacher will work closely with the school-based Learning Coach, as well as with teachers and leaders in the building. The ESL Teacher will report to the Dean of Culture and Instruction.
Demonstrate a relentless drive to improve the minds, characters & lives of students both in and out of school
Show unwavering commitment to urban youth achieving greatness
Provide in-class support in the general education setting and small group instruction to ESL students
Provide support and feedback to content teachers on sheltered instruction strategies as needed
Attend and participate IEP meetings for English Learners as directed by the Dean of Culture and Instruction
Follow ESSA guidelines for identification, instruction, assessment, and exiting ESL students
Create a positive, structured learning environment to ensure that students observe the school's core values, high expectations, and code of conduct
Implement curricula and activities to meet academic and language acquisition standards aligned to the WIDA English language development standards
Complete training for administering WIDA assessments used to identify and determine continued eligibility for ESL services
